Our Center for Cybersecurity serves as a community resource for cybersecurity education, awareness and workforce development. The Center works with students, employers, schools, government agencies and community organizations to address the growing need for cybersecurity knowledge and skilled professionals. Through education, outreach, hands-on learning and partnerships, the Center helps individuals and organizations better understand and respond to cybersecurity threats while strengthening the security and resilience of the communities we serve.
This program equips students with the practical skills and technical knowledge required to install, configure and secure computer networks while providing user support. Students learn to design and implement robust network infrastructures with a strong emphasis on cybersecurity and information security principles.
An officially validated program of study that has been reviewed and recognized as meeting the rigorous academic, curricular, assessment and continuous improvement standards established by the National Security Agency (NSA) and the National Centers of Academic Excellence in Cybersecurity (NCAE-C) Cyber Defense (CAE-CD) program.
